2011 MLB All Star Rosters: Position by Position AL & NL Starting Lineups
2011 MLB All-Star Starters For Both Teams
The 82nd edition of the MLB All-Star Game is set to take place on Tuesday, July 12, at 8 p.m. Eastern Time.
Bruce Bochy and Ron Washington will be the managers for this year's All-Star game and have the job of filling up each team's roster.
With the full rosters just announced, here are the list of players who made the squad according to MLB.com:
American League
Starters
1B: Adrian Gonzalez, Red Sox
2B: Robinson Cano, Yankees
*3B: Alex Rodriguez, Yankees
*SS: Derek Jeter, Yankees
OF: Jose Bautista, Blue Jays
OF: Curtis Granderson, Yankees
OF: Josh Hamilton, Rangers
DH: David Ortiz, Red Sox
C: Alex Avila, Tigers
Pitchers
Josh Beckett, Red Sox
*Felix Hernandez, Mariners
*David Price, Rays
*James Shields, Rays
*Justin Verlander, Tigers
Jered Weaver, Angels
C.J. Wilson, Rangers
Gio Gonzalez, Athletics
Aaron Crow, Royals
Brandon League, Mariners
Chris Perez, Indians
*Mariano Rivera, Yankees
Jose Valverde, Tigers
*Jon Lester, Red Sox
*C.C. Sabathia, Yankees
# Jordan Walden, Angels
# Alexi Ogando, Rangers
#Michael Pineda, Mariners
#*Ricky Romero, Blue Jays
#David Robertson, Yankees
Reserves
1B: Miguel Cabrera, Tigers
2B: Howard Kendrick, Angels
3B: Adrian Beltre, Rangers
SS: Asdrubal Cabrera, Indians
OF: Michael Cuddyer, Twins
OF: Jacoby Ellsbury, Red Sox
OF: Matt Joyce, Rays
OF: Carlos Quentin, White Sox
DH: Michael Young, Rangers
C: Russell Martin, Yankees
C: Matt Wieters, Orioles
#3B: Kevin Youkilis, Red Sox
#SS: Jhonny Peralta, Tigers
$1B: Paul Konerko, White Sox
National League
Starters
1B: Prince Fielder, Brewers
2B: Rickie Weeks, Brewers
*3B: Placido Polanco, Phillies
*SS: Jose Reyes, Mets
OF: Lance Berkman, Cardinals
*OF: Ryan Braun, Brewers
OF: Matt Kemp, Dodgers
C: Brian McCann, Braves
Pitchers
*Matt Cain, Giants
Roy Halladay, Phillies
*Cole Hamels, Phillies
Jair Jurrjens, Braves
Clayton Kershaw, Dodgers
Cliff Lee, Phillies
Tim Lincecum, Giants
Ryan Vogelsong, Giants
Heath Bell, Padres
Tyler Clippard, Nationals
Joel Hanrahan, Pirates
Jonny Venters, Braves
Brian Wilson, Giants
#Kevin Correia, Pirates
Reserves
1B: Gaby Sanchez, Marlins
1B: Joey Votto, Reds
2B: Brandon Phillips, Reds
*3B: Chipper Jones, Braves
SS: Starlin Castro, Cubs
SS: Troy Tulowitzki, Rockies
OF: Jay Bruce, Reds
OF: Matt Holliday, Cardinals
OF: Hunter Pence, Astros
OF: Justin Upton, D-backs
C: Yadier Molina, Cardinals
#OF: Andre Either, Dodgers
#3B: Scott Rolen, Reds
#C: Miguel Monter, Diamondbacks
#3B: Pablo Sandoval, Giants
#OF: Andrew McCutchen, Pirates
#$OF: Shane Victorino, Phillies
* Player Withdrew
# Injury Replacements
$ Final Vote Winner
